▌ Editor's read The Cheviot Hills Day Camp - Dino-Mites (Ages 7-8) is operated by the City of Los Angeles Department of Recreation and Parks, indicating it is a municipal program. The website, recreation.parks.lacity.gov/reccenter/cheviot-hills, loads successfully and provides information about the recreation center and its offerings, including summer camps. The camp is a day program, with a weekly cost of $270. There is no mention of ACA accreditation on the website, nor is it found in the ACA directory. The website does not specify staff-to-camper ratios or explicitly mention background checks for staff. Google reviews for 'Cheviot Hills Recreation Center' show a rating of 4.4 stars from 208 reviews, with many positive comments about the facilities and programs. The camp's Facebook page is 'CheviotHillsRecreationCenter'.

Details

  • Category: Community/Rec Center
  • Ages: 7–8
  • Hours: 10:00 AM - 4:00 PM (Mon-Thu)
  • Address: 2551 Motor Ave., Los Angeles, CA 90064
  • Phone: (310) 837-5186
  • Email: [email protected]
  • Cost notes: 2025 rate $270/wk. $40 enrollment fee. Extras: Early Risers +$30/wk; Extended Care +$20/wk; Friday field trips $120-$185. 2026 pricing per Canva brochure.

Logistics

  • Lunch provided: No
  • Transportation: No
  • Financial aid: No
  • Setting: mixed

Does Cheviot Hills Day Camp - Dino-Mites (Ages 7-8) offer extended care?
Yes — Cheviot Hills Day Camp - Dino-Mites (Ages 7-8) offers extended care (Early Risers 8:00-9:45 AM ($30/wk); Extended Care 4:15-6:00 PM ($20/wk)). Extended care is usually billed separately from the core session; ask whether single-day drop-in is allowed or if it requires a full-week commitment.
